After a Samsung update on 20th October my S10fe shows Facebook in portrait mode, not landscape as set before the update. I have checked that I have it correctly set in 'Landscape view for portrait apps' and 'Full screen' for Facebook. I have also restarted my tablet and uninstalled and reinstalled the Facebook app. I also have the screen auto-rotate applied.

Most annoying as it worked perfectly prior to the recent update!

Anyone any suggestions please?

We are sorry to hear that you are experiencing difficulties with your device. We recommend performing a cache wipe and then booting the device into Safe Mode to help identify and resolve any underlying issues. Once these steps are completed, please check if the problem persists.

Here are the formal steps to perform a wipe cache partition 

  1. Power off your device completely.

  2. Press and hold the following buttons simultaneously:

    • Volume Up + Power (Side) Button

    • On some models, you may also need to hold the Bixby button (if available)

  3. When the Samsung logo appears, release all buttons.

  4. The device will boot into Recovery Mode. Use the Volume buttons to navigate.

  5. Scroll to “Wipe Cache Partition” and press the Power button to select.

  6. Confirm by selecting “Yes”.

  7. Once the process is complete, select “Reboot System Now”.

  • This process does not delete personal data — it only clears temporary system files.

  • It can help resolve performance issues, app glitches, and post-update problems.

     

    Here are the formal steps to boot your Samsung Galaxy device into Safe Mode:

     
    1. Power off your device completely.

    2. Press and hold the Power button until the Samsung logo appears.

    3. Once the logo appears, release the Power button and immediately press and hold the Volume Down button.

    4. Continue holding the Volume Down button until the device finishes restarting.

    5. You should now see “Safe Mode” displayed in the bottom-left corner of the screen.

    What Safe Mode Does

    • Temporarily disables all third-party apps.

    • Helps identify whether issues are caused by downloaded apps or system settings

Hi, I've had the same issue on my new 10FE+ Table and after trying everything I could find online and here, nothing has worked. I've just resolved it on my device though...

  1. Uninstall the Facebook App - it's not required.
  2. Launch the Chrome Browser and login to your Facebook. 
  3. Once you're authenticated and logged in, you will land on your Facebook profile homepage. 
  4. In Chrome select the three dot menu in the top right corner and select 'Add to Home Screen'
  5. This will prompt you to create a new icon on your home screen BUT instead of just adding a web shortcut it will ask you 'Install App?'
  6. Click yes and a small web app icon will be installed.
  7. Look for the new icon on one of your home pages - it's a normal looking Facebook logo icon.
  8. Close your browser.
  9. Launch the web app from the new home screen Fb icon and you should see Facebook displayed in landscape. 

Essentially, this small web app replaces the need for the mobile app - which has limitations anyway - and gives you a full web version experience in a web app and it resolves the displaying in landscape issue.
